## Metrickle sidecar — environment variables

Quick reference for support folks triaging the Metrickle metrics-aggregation sidecar. Most issues come down to two vars: `METRICKLE_FLUSH_SECONDS` (default 30 — if customers complain about laggy dashboards, check this first) and `METRICKLE_UPSTREAM` (the aggregator endpoint; a typo here means silent metric loss, fun). Both are harmless to share in tickets. The third var is not: the sidecar authenticates to the aggregator with a write credential, which sits on the line right after this sentence.

secret setting of yagep-bahif: LEDGER_TOKEN8=7eb0ad88

### CI Note: Dark-mode snapshot failures (Ferrow Admin)

If the dashboard snapshot job fails only on the dark-mode variants, it's almost always the theme token cache going stale after a palette change. Quick fix: rerun the job with cache disabled — don't bother bisecting first, it's a waste of an afternoon. If it still fails, escalate to the theming rota. When filing a ticket, include the build token that appears just below.

build token for tawif-bahip: htk31_68bba16e1afabfef4ecc69408c06f16

Handover — digest scheduler, from Petra to whoever's on call

The Fernwick digest job runs hourly batches; nightly rollups kick off after the last hourly pass. If batches pile up, bump the worker count temporarily and file a note — don't leave it raised. The dedupe cache resets at midnight Tollbry time, so late-night restarts are safest then. Current scheduler configuration for reference is below.

config for kadug-yahop:
quenwyn:
  pin: 2459
  metrics_host: metrics.quenwyn.lumicsys.internal
  tenant: julax
  seal: seal_0d5ead96

## Configuration

Hey support folks — Bucketeer (our A/B assignment service) reads everything from `.env`, so no code changes needed for most tweaks. `BUCKETEER_STICKY_TTL` controls how long a user stays in their assigned variant, and `BUCKETEER_SALT_ROTATION` should stay at `weekly` unless the Velma team says otherwise. Most tickets you'll see are just a missing signing credential. To fix those, add the following line to the service's `.env` file:

vault entry, kahof-fajof: LEDGER_TOKEN20=252fb2f2c70cd73a28be